Dig This is a great mid century modern store in downtown Collingswood. The man who runs the place is very friendly and not pushy at all(he even let me bring my dog inside while I browsed). I recently stopped in here and picked up a very cool light up globe from the 60’s or so. The prices are on the higher end for some things, but if you’re looking for something unique and not right off the shelf of Raymore and Flannigan’s, this is your spot.

I don’t usually like mid-century modern furniture or the style of things from the 50s, 60s, and 70s. So I was pretty surprised when my wife and I walked out of here with three things for our house, all things that I thought were fantastic. We basically went in to see what they might have in the way of accent pieces, and ended up with a great armless chair, a six-drawer dresser that we’ll use as a TV stand, and a huge piece of amazing art that somehow is exactly my style. Accoutrements aside, the woman in the store was very helpful and patient as we measured basically everything we saw to figure out if it’d fit in our place. She knew interesting details about almost everything we looked at and generally made us feel at home browsing the store. She said her stock rotates frequently, so I’m sure we’ll be back some time in the not too distant future to see what’s new.
